...A STRONG THUNDERSTORM WILL IMPACT PORTIONS OF SOUTHWESTERN
SHELBY...NORTHEASTERN DARKE AND NORTHWESTERN MIAMI COUNTIES THROUGH
1100 PM EDT...

At 1023 PM EDT, a strong thunderstorm was located over Versailles,
moving east at 20 mph.

HAZARD...Wind gusts up to 40 mph and penny size hail.

SOURCE...Radar indicated.

IMPACT...Gusty winds could knock down tree limbs and blow around
         unsecured objects. Hail may cause minor damage to
         vegetation.

Locations impacted include...
Sidney, Piqua, Versailles, Covington, Bradford, Webster, Russia,
Lockington, Polo, Newbern, Bloomer, Darke County Airport, Horatio,
and Houston.

This includes I-75 in Ohio between mile markers 83 and 91.

If outdoors, consider seeking shelter inside a sturdy building.
